Output 9c63f7997b3d98c5917e9c6aa800868896c44a5a2a83a669c1c1908c4bf2f2a5:1

value
549734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f691b651cfe765e29af0614fa925f121206329 OP_EQUAL
address
3MCMELAKgKq6MPwUbpsodfyeRXte94mpwL
transaction
9c63f7997b3d98c5917e9c6aa800868896c44a5a2a83a669c1c1908c4bf2f2a5
confirmations
340652
spent
true